"Here we report an unusual association of t (5; 17) with t (8; 21) in AML and we try to discuss the prognosis of this association and then the treatment." BUFFALO, NY- July 7, 2023 – A new research paper was published in Genes & Cancer on June 28, 2023, entitled, " A novel t (5; 17) (q35; q21) associated with t (8; 21) (q22; q22) in a patient with acute myeloid leukemia: case report and review of literature ." The t (8; 21) (q22; q22) with the resulting RUNX1- RUNX1T1 rearrangement is one of the most common cytogenetic abnormalities in acute myeloid leukemia (AML).
